President Donald Trump did not receive much support early on in his campaign, and has therefore sought to reward those early backers with some prime government positions. Trump’s latest should frighten everyone: a former businessman, state Senator, and environmental executive named Don Benton.

Benton has been tapped to run the Selective Service System, which runs the military draft in the United States. One thing Benton does not have on his resume, just like President Trump: military service.

According to the Huffington Post, Benton is the first director in the history of the Selective Service to have never served in the military.

Similar to the missing sections of Benton’s resume, the White House press release announcing the nomination also leaves out any mention of the military or what the Selective Service System does. Instead, it highlights Benton’s business and sales acumen (of which the Huffington Post reports it can find zero evidence), as well as his environmental service, stating:

“Mr. Benton served as the Director of the Clark County Environmental Services Department from 2013 to 2016. During his tenure he reduced the cost of removing hazardous waste from the waste stream while doubling citizen participation and tripling the tonnage of hazardous waste removed. Mr. Benton was also responsible for Clark County certifying more Green Schools than in any other county in Washington State. Mr. Benton also served as the White House Senior Advisor to the EPA during transition.”

If Benton has all this environmental experience, why is he not working with the Environmental Protection Agency? Apparently, that was originally the plan, but Scott Pruitt, Trump’s EPA administrator, hates Benton.

The Washington Post reports:

“Pruitt is bristling at the presence of former Washington state senator Don Benton, who ran the president’s Washington state campaign and is now the EPA’s senior White House adviser, said two senior administration officials who spoke on the condition of anonymity to discuss personnel matters. These officials said Benton piped up so frequently during policy discussions that he had been disinvited from many of them. One of the officials described the situation as akin to an episode of the HBO comedy series ‘Veep.'”

To recap: the man in charge of our military draft has zero military experience and is so despised by colleagues that they stopped inviting him to meetings even though he was a senior adviser. The Huffington Post also reports that Benton once fired his entire committee while acting as Washington state GOP chairman as he was being investigated for mishandling party funds. He then changed the locks on party headquarters before being voted out. On another occasion, he called another senator:
